O Melhor Programa Para Programar Em Python
O Melhor Programa Para Programar Em Python: Encontre o melhor programa para programar em Python com dicas e critérios essenciais.
Glossário
Opções de programas para programar em Python:
1. IDEs (Ambientes Integrados de Desenvolvimento)
- PyCharm: O PyCharm é uma das IDEs mais populares para desenvolvimento em Python. Ele oferece uma ampla gama de recursos, como depuração de código, sugestões inteligentes, integração com controle de versão e muito mais.
- Visual Studio Code: O Visual Studio Code é uma opção popular para programadores de Python. Ele oferece uma interface de usuário simples e intuitiva, além de suporte para extensões que podem melhorar a experiência de desenvolvimento.
2. Editores de texto avançados
- Sublime Text: O Sublime Text é um editor de texto poderoso, conhecido por sua velocidade e eficiência. Ele suporta a edição de código em Python, com destaque de sintaxe e recursos personalizáveis.
- Atom: O Atom é outro editor de texto avançado que pode ser usado para programar em Python. Ele é altamente personalizável e possui uma comunidade ativa que contribui com pacotes e temas.
3. Jupyter Notebooks
- Jupyter Notebook: O Jupyter Notebook é uma ferramenta popular para a criação e execução de código Python interativo. Ele permite que os desenvolvedores combinem código, texto explicativo e visualizações em um único documento, facilitando a apresentação e o compartilhamento de projetos.
4. Frameworks de desenvolvimento web
- Django: O Django é um framework web poderoso e de alto nível para desenvolvimento em Python. Ele oferece um conjunto abrangente de ferramentas e recursos para criar aplicativos web escaláveis e seguros.
- Flask: O Flask é um framework web minimalista e leve para programação em Python. Ele é fácil de aprender e oferece flexibilidade para criar aplicativos web simples e eficientes.
Encontrando o melhor programa para programar em Python:
Com tantas opções disponíveis, pode ser desafiador encontrar o melhor programa para programar em Python. Aqui estão algumas dicas para ajudá-lo a tomar uma decisão informada:
- Determine suas necessidades: Antes de escolher um programa, avalie suas necessidades e requisitos específicos. Considere fatores como o tipo de projeto em que você está trabalhando, o nível de experiência em programação e as funcionalidades necessárias.
- Pesquise e experimente: Faça uma pesquisa detalhada sobre os programas disponíveis e experimente diferentes opções. Leia avaliações, assista a tutoriais e teste os programas para ter uma ideia de como eles funcionam em seu fluxo de trabalho.
- Considere a comunidade e a documentação: Verifique se o programa possui uma comunidade ativa e uma documentação abrangente. Uma comunidade ativa pode fornecer suporte e recursos adicionais, enquanto uma boa documentação facilita o aprendizado e a resolução de problemas.
- Avalie a integração e a compatibilidade: Verifique se o programa é compatível com outras ferramentas e tecnologias que você usa no desenvolvimento em Python. Isso inclui integração com controladores de versão, depuradores, bancos de dados e outros componentes essenciais do seu fluxo de trabalho.
O Melhor Programa Para Programar Em Python:
Encontrar o melhor programa para programar em Python pode ser uma tarefa desafiadora, pois as necessidades e preferências podem variar de pessoa para pessoa. No entanto, existem alguns critérios que podem ajudar a identificar o programa mais adequado:



- Facilidade de uso: Um bom programa deve oferecer uma interface intuitiva e amigável, facilitando o desenvolvimento e a depuração de código em Python.
- Recursos avançados: Recursos como sugestões de código, realce de sintaxe, preenchimento automático e depuração integrada podem melhorar significativamente a produtividade do desenvolvedor.
- Compatibilidade: É importante escolher um programa que seja compatível com as versões mais recentes do Python e com outros componentes essenciais do seu fluxo de trabalho, como bancos de dados e controladores de versão.
- Suporte da comunidade: Verifique se o programa possui uma comunidade ativa, onde você possa encontrar suporte, tutoriais e recursos extras para aprimorar suas habilidades em programação Python.
Recursos essenciais para se considerar em um programa de programação Python:
Ao escolher um programa para programar em Python, é importante levar em consideração alguns recursos essenciais que podem facilitar e aprimorar sua experiência de desenvolvimento. Aqui estão alguns dos recursos importantes a serem considerados:
- Suporte a depuração: Um programa que oferece recursos de depuração integrados pode ser extremamente útil ao identificar e corrigir erros em seu código Python. Recursos como pontos de interrupção, visualização de variáveis e passo a passo na execução do código podem tornar o processo de depuração mais eficiente.
- Autocompletar: O recurso de autocompletar é muito útil ao programar em Python, pois ajuda a economizar tempo e reduzir erros. Ter sugestões de código à medida que você digita pode melhorar sua produtividade e garantir que você esteja usando os nomes corretos para funções, variáveis e métodos.
- Realce de sintaxe: Um programa que oferece realce de sintaxe facilita a leitura e compreensão do código Python. Ao destacar diferentes elementos do código com cores diferentes, como palavras-chave, strings, comentários e funções, o programa torna mais fácil identificar erros e entender a estrutura do código.
- Gerenciamento de projetos: Um programa que possui recursos de gerenciamento de projetos pode ajudar a organizar e estruturar seus projetos em Python. Isso pode incluir a capacidade de criar e gerenciar diferentes arquivos e diretórios, bem como integrar-se a sistemas de controle de versão, como o Git.
- Bibliotecas e extensões: Considere se o programa oferece suporte a bibliotecas e extensões relevantes para o desenvolvimento em Python. Isso pode incluir bibliotecas populares como NumPy, Pandas, Matplotlib e muitas outras, que podem facilitar o desenvolvimento de aplicativos complexos.
Como escolher o melhor programa para programar em Python:
Com tantas opções disponíveis, escolher o melhor programa para programar em Python pode ser um desafio. Aqui estão algumas dicas para ajudá-lo a tomar uma decisão informada:
- Avalie suas necessidades: Antes de escolher um programa, avalie suas necessidades e requisitos específicos. Considere o tipo de projeto em que você está trabalhando, se é um projeto pessoal ou profissional, o nível de experiência em programação e os recursos essenciais que você requer.
- Experimente diferentes programas: A melhor maneira de determinar qual programa é o mais adequado para você é experimentá-los. Faça o download de algumas opções e teste-as em projetos de teste. Isso permitirá que você avalie a interface, os recursos e a usabilidade de cada programa.
- Considere a comunidade e o suporte: Verifique se o programa tem uma comunidade ativa de usuários e se há um bom suporte disponível. Ter uma comunidade ativa pode ser útil para obter suporte, compartilhar conhecimento e encontrar recursos adicionais, como plug-ins e extensões.
- Avalie a curva de aprendizado: Considere o quão fácil é aprender a usar o programa. Alguns programas podem ter uma curva de aprendizado mais íngreme, enquanto outros podem ser mais intuitivos e fáceis de usar. Escolha um programa que se adapte ao seu nível de experiência em programação Python.
- Analise as atualizações e melhorias: Verifique se o programa recebe atualizações regulares e melhorias contínuas. Isso pode indicar que o programa está em constante desenvolvimento e que os desenvolvedores estão comprometidos em fornecer um produto de qualidade.
Lembre-se de que a escolha do melhor programa para programar em Python é uma decisão pessoal e dependerá das suas preferências individuais. Considere cuidadosamente os recursos, a usabilidade, o suporte e a comunidade de cada programa antes de tomar sua decisão final.



A Awari é a melhor plataforma para aprender sobre ciência de dados no Brasil.
Aqui você encontra cursos com aulas ao vivo, mentorias individuais com os melhores profissionais do mercado e suporte de carreira personalizado para dar seu próximo passo profissional e aprender habilidades como Data Science, Data Analytics, Machine Learning e mais.
Já pensou em aprender de maneira individualizada com profissionais que atuam em empresas como Nubank, Amazon e Google? Clique aqui para se inscrever na Awari e começar a construir agora mesmo o próximo capítulo da sua carreira em dados.


